Photo Flash: Sneak Peek - Porchlight to Present Chicago Premiere of Revised SIDE SHOW

By:

Porchlight Music Theatre's first production of its 2015 - 2016 season will be Side Show, running September 11 - October 18, directed by Porchlight Music Theatre artistic director Michael Weber, music direction by Aaron Benham, choreography by Andrew Waters, music by Henry Krieger, book and lyrics by Bill Russell, at Stage 773, 1225 W. Belmont Ave. Scroll down for a sneak peek at the stars in costume!

The recipient of Tony Award-nominations for both "Best Score" and "Book of a Musical," Side Show is inspired by the true-life story of the legendary conjoined twin circus, vaudeville and movie stars The Hilton Sisters, Daisy and Violet, and their search for love and acceptance amidst the spectacle of fame and scrutiny while under the spotlight of public opinion. Set against the backdrop of 1930's show business, SideShow seamlessly blends the worlds of carnival, vaudeville, and Hollywood glamour in a haunting and sympathetic story of extraordinary humanity.

Porchlight Music Theatre was personally contacted and invited by the authors to present the exclusive first post-Broadway production of their newly revised version that debuted in 2014 here in Chicago. Featuring news songs, characters and additional details of the Hilton twins' true-life story, this presentation will be still further refined through the intimate vision of the Porchlight lens to create a newly conceived experience in the telling of the lives of these two astonishing women.

Porchlight is proud to introduce to Chicago audiences Colleen Fee and Britt-Marie Sivertsen starring as "Daisy and Violet Hilton." Also starring in the production are recent Best Actor in a Musical Jeff Award-winner Matthew Keffer as "Terry Connor", Devin DeSantis as "Buddy Foster" and Evan Tyrone Martin as "Jake." The cast of Side Show also includes Matthias Austin (Sir), Johnson Brock (The Human Pin Cushion/Ray), Colin Funk (The Dog Boy/Harry Houdini), Veronica Garza (The Fortune Teller), Amanda Hartley (The Bearded Lady/Auntie), Peter Eli Johnson (The Roustabout), Ben Kay (The Geek), Courtney Mack (The Tattoo Girl), John Marshall Jr. (The Three-Legged Man), Michael Mejia (The Lizard Man), Deanna Meyers (The Half Man-Half Woman), Kristen Noonan (Venus de Milo) and Ben Saylor (The Cossack).

The production team includes: Megan Truscott (scenic designer), Greg Freeman (lighting designer), Artistic Associate Bill Morey (costume designer), Ross Hoppe (projection designer),?Robert Hornbostel (sound designer), Jay Tollefsen (properties designer), Kevin Barthel (wig designer), Kimberly Morris (make-up designer), Jessica Forella (stage manager), Alexandra Garfinkle (dramaturg), and Artistic Associate Aaron Shapiro (production manager).
